Under Ohio and Federal laws, discriminating against individuals with disabilities is prohibited in the workplace. These laws provide people with disabilities in Uhrichsville equal opportunities for getting hired and being advanced in ther respective professions. Disability laws also require employers to include reasonable accomodations in order that disabled people may correctly perform their job.

Ohio Employment for the Disabled

Both government and private employers are prohibited from discriminating against the disabled according to the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A). Employers in the state of are barred from considering an individual's disability when deciding to hire them, assign them a job position, or provide them with an advancement opportunity.

In addition to equal treatment, Uhrichsville employers must also provide any special equipment the disabled may need to perform their duties, as long as the cost of the equipment is reasonable. Employers are also prohibited under the act from discrimination based on a person's relation to persons with a disability or special needs.
